Get Observability in the Terminal, for You and Your Agents: gcx
The way you write code is changing, which means the way you observe your systems and respond to issues needs to change, too.
Engineers today spend much of their day working via command line, as agentic tools like Cursor and Claude Code have become highly effective at handling many day-to-day engineering tasks. This greatly accelerates code generation, but it doesn't solve for the context switching that comes when you have to jump into another tool that's not part of this new, faster workflow.
Moreover, agents introduce a new visibility gap: they can see your code on your machine, but they're blind to what's going on in your production environment. They don't see the latency spike on checkout. They don't know whether you're actually hitting your SLOs. They write code based on what could happen rather than what is actually happening.
To address these issues, we've launched the public preview of gcx, the new Grafana Cloud CLI. gcx brings Grafana Cloud and Grafana Assistant directly into your terminal—and to the agentic coding environment running inside it—so you can spot and resolve incidents in minutes instead of hours.
